Hi,

 

You have a bad situation, Look, I don't work for HP so I am not on the payroll. I can't help with your HP Support experience.

 

HP Support probably ran HP Hardware Diagnostics. All system tests passed. So it looks like you have a Windows problem.

 

It could still be a hardware problem. But the buck gets passed to Microsoft.

 

You can't draw a conclusion based upon other user's experiences (wife or son) . 

 

What tests did HP Support have you run?

 

You could remove the HDD or SSD. Connect to a different PC to back up data.

 

Then try a clean W10 install using W10 media at this site if you can backup data (Link). Or try using a different HDD or SSD to test the PC.

 

Contact HP again if you can't do a clean w10 installation. This would suggest a hardware problem. Service should be covered if you have a warranty and the factory storage device has failed. Computers are complex beasts. Other hardware could be in trouble.
